But first, a here are a few tips for those of you just getting started:

Tip 1 - Fabric Choice: Opt for lightweight, flowy fabrics like silk or chiffon. They work like a charm with the rolled hem foot!

Tip 2 - Test Run: Practice on a scrap piece of fabric to get a feel for the foot's speed and precision – trust me, it's worth it!


Tip 3 - Stitch Length: Adjust the stitch length as needed – shorter stitches create a tighter, more refined hem.


Tip 4 - Team Tension: Ensure your machine's tension is balanced; it prevents puckering and ensures a flawless hem.

Tip 5 - Align & Guide: Align the fabric edge with the guide on the rolled hem foot and let it work its magic while guiding gently.



Tip 6 - Use An Awl: If you need to really get in their to align your fabric, use something like an awl to guide your project while keeping your precious fingers safe!

Lastly, Tip 7 - Steady Pace: Because the hem is so narrow, it's easy to get off track. Keep a steady, slow pace to maintain control and avoid any hasty mishaps.
